Too Many Connections
The too many connections error is designed to stop access to a server when the load is too high, to protect the server and the integrity of the data held within.
This "load" is based on a server wide state, not just that of your forum, so if you get the message, but you are the only one on line on your forum, it means the rest of the server is busy, not just yours.
Server loads are monitored, and if a server ever becomes too overloaded, the problem will be rectified
Can I privately talk with a member?
Yes you can!
Proboards has a system called private messages.
You have 3 ways of contacting a member
1. Using the "send this member a PM" link from their profile
2. Pressing the envelope icon in their "mini profile" next to a post of theirs
3. Going to the PM area, selecting "new message" and typing their user name in the username box.
Once here you can enter a subject and message just like any other post
If you click preferences at the far right on the blue bar at the top of your pm list you can set the pm's to either notify you by email and or pop up window when you log on when you get a pm.
How do i know if a new post has been made?
First, you must be a registered user and logged in.
On the index page, a folder icon that has a blue dot on it will be displayed if a board has posts you haven't read on it. On the individual boards, a "NEW" icon will be placed next to threads you have not read yet.
Also as a registered member you can get email notification of new posts should you enable the feature.
What is the "print" button?
If you ever want to print a thread out, simply click this button and you will be presented with a printer-friendly page that you can print out with ease.
What does the "quote" button do?
If you would like to quote a person's previous message when replying to them, click the "quote" button. This will bring up the screen to post a reply, and it will automatically include a copy of the message you are replying to.
This is helpful if there is a busy topic and you wish to reply to one specific posters message.
If the button doesn't appear, like posting it is because you don't have access to quote.
If you are a guest try logging in, if you are a member, the thread could be locked, or in a staff only board.
What is "send topic to friend"
If you would like to email a friend of yours about a discussion that is going on, you can easily do so.
Simply click the "send topic to friend" link at the top of the page, enter your friend's email address, and they will be emailed a link to page you were reading.
How do i reply to posts?
To reply to a message, click the "reply" button at the top or bottom of the page the post is on. This will take you to a form that you can use to reply to that post.
Alternatively, if the administrator has enabled it, a reply box will appear at the bottom of the list of posts. You can quickly type your reply and submit it from there,
If neither of this appears, it is because you do not have access to make a reply.
If you are a guest, try registering.
If you are a member, the post is either "locked" or is staff only
How do i create a topic?
On the page that lists all of the posts on a board, you will see an icon in the top right that says "new thread." By clicking this icon you can post a new message on the board.
If this icon does not appear it is because you do not have access to post there.
It could be because you are a guest and need to register, or it could be because it is staff only posting
What is the bookmark option?
You can bookmark a post to alert you when a new reply is made . You can set your bookmark preferences by clicking your profile and clicking bookmarks to the right of modify profile. You can set up the bookmarks to email you or pm you when a reply is made.
The bookmark button is under the message box when making a new post or reply. The bookmark option is also located at the bottom left of posts in the blue border if you wish to boomark a post you have not created or replied to.
